Easy Fat Yeast Rolls
Servings: 12 rolls
Ingredients
1 cup warm water (110°F)
1/4 cup sugar
1 packet active dry yeast (2 1/4 teaspoons)
1/4 cup unsalted butter, melted
1 teaspoon salt
1 large egg, lightly beaten
3 1/2 to 4 cups all-purpose flour
